COLON COLON v. SECRETARY OF HHS

Civ. No. 90-1758(PG).

788 F.Supp. 671 (1992)

Rosita COLON COLON, Plaintiff, v. SECRETARY OF HEALTH AND HUMAN SERVICES, Defendant.

United States District Court, D. Puerto Rico.

April 21, 1992.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Nydia González Ortiz, Puerto Rico Legal Services, Cayey, P.R., for plaintiff.

José Vázquez García, Asst. U.S. Atty., Hato Rey, P.R., for defendant.


OPINION AND ORDER

PEREZ-GIMENEZ, District Judge.

Rosita Colón, plaintiff, brought this action pursuant to section 205(g) of the Social Security Act, as amended, ("the Act"), 42 U.S.C. § 405(g), to obtain a judicial review of a final decision of the Secretary of Health and Human Services ("the Secretary") denying her claim for disability insurance benefits.
